Rozwój oprogramowania często opisywany jest jako wyzwanie techniczne, ale rzeczywistość jest taka, że jest to fundamentalnie ludzka działalność. Gdy zespoły mają trudności z dostarczaniem, przyczyną rzadko jest brak wiedzy programistycznej. Zazwyczaj jest to rozbieżność między przepływem pracy a psychologią ludzką. Framework Agile przetrwał ponad dwie dekady nie dlatego, że jest czarną magią, ale dlatego, że oddziaływa na sposób, w jaki nasze mózgi przetwarzają informacje, radzą sobie z niepewnością i poszukują motywacji.
Ten przewodnik bada mechanizmy poznawcze i behawioralne, które sprawiają, że frameworki Agile są tak skuteczne dla nowoczesnych zespołów. Przechodzimy dalej poza mechaniką spotkań i tablic, by zrozumieć modele umysłowe, które napędzają sukces.

Mózg ludzki to maszyna przewidywania. Nieustannie próbuje przewidzieć przyszłość, aby zmniejszyć zużycie energii i zapewnić bezpieczeństwo. Jednak rozwój oprogramowania jest z natury nieprzewidywalny. Wymagania się zmieniają, technologie się zmieniają, a potrzeby użytkowników ewoluują. To powoduje stan dysonancji poznawczej u zespołów pracujących w sztywnych, długoterminowych planach.
Tradycyjne metody planowania próbują wyeliminować niepewność, definiując każdy szczegół na początku. Powoduje to fałszywe poczucie bezpieczeństwa. Gdy rzeczywistość nieuchronnie odchyla się od planu, zespół doświadcza stresu i uczucia porażki. Agile radzi sobie z tym, przyjmując niepewność jako zmienną, a nie zagrożenie.
Kiedy zespół pracuje w sposób, który uznaje nieznane, przestaje walczyć z rzeczywistością i zaczyna się w niej poruszać. Ta zmiana zmniejsza lęk i zwiększa pojemność umysłową dostępna do twórczego rozwiązywania problemów.
Jednym z najbardziej wiarygodnych wniosków w psychologii organizacyjnej jest związek między autonomią a wydajnością. Teoria Samodeterminacji sugeruje, że ludzie mają trzy podstawowe potrzeby psychologiczne: autonomię, kompetencję i związek. Frameworki Agile są wyjątkowo zaprojektowane, aby spełniać te potrzeby.
W środowisku sterowanym i kontrolowanym podejmowanie decyzji jest centralizowane. Zespoły wykonują instrukcje bez zrozumienia „dlaczego”. To dezempowerowanie prowadzi do dezengażowania. Agile odwraca tę dynamikę, dając zespołom własność nad swoją pracą.
Ta autonomia nie oznacza robienia wszystkiego, co się chce; oznacza to posiadanie uprawnień do wyboru najlepszej drogi do celu. Gdy osoby czują zaufanie, ich motywacja wewnętrzna rośnie. Pracują ciężej nie dlatego, że muszą, ale dlatego, że chcą znacząco przyczynić się do sukcesu.
Motywacja ludzka jest silnie wpływana przez dopaminę, neuroprzekaźnik związany z nagrodą i przyjemnością. Mózg pragnie zwrotu informacji. Chce wiedzieć, czy jego działania mają skutek. Długie cykle rozwoju tworzą pustkę zwrotu informacji. Zespół może pracować przez miesiące, zanim zobaczy ostateczny produkt, co utrudnia poczucie osiągnięcia w trakcie pracy.
Agile wprowadza krótkie pętle zwrotne, które zapewniają regularne dawkowanie pozytywnej motywacji. Każda ukończona iteracja lub sprint to wyraźne osiągnięcie.
Stały strumień zwrotu informacji zapobiega wypaleniu. Zespoły nie muszą czekać do końca projektu, by poczuć się zatwierdzone. Odczuwają postępy ciągle, co utrzymuje poziom energii przez długie okresy.
Projekt Aristotle Google odkrył, że najważniejszym czynnikiem w wysokowydajnych zespołach jest bezpieczeństwo psychiczne. Jest to przekonanie, że nikt nie zostanie ukarany ani zhumilizowany za wypowiedzenie się, zadanie pytania lub przyznanie się do błędu. Rytuały Agile są zaprojektowane w celu wspierania takiej atmosfery.
Gdy zespół boi się przyznać, że jest zablokowany, albo że popełnił błąd, jakość cierpi. Rytuały Agile, takie jak retrospektywy, zapewniają strukturalne miejsce do omówienia tego, co poszło nie tak, bez przypisywania winy.
| Rytuał | Funkcja psychiczna |
|---|---|
| Codzienna stand-up | Tworzy rytm komunikacji i wczesne ostrzeżenie o blokadach. |
| Recenzja sprintu | Zachęca do przejrzystości co do tego, co zostało zbudowane, a co nie. |
| Retrospektywa | Skupia się na poprawie procesu, a nie na przypisywaniu winy osobom. |
| Programowanie w parach | Współdzieli wiedzę i zmniejsza lęk przed tym, że jesteś jedyną osobą, która zna rozwiązanie. |
Przez uznawanie porażki za część procesu uczenia się zespoły stają się bardziej innowacyjne. Przestają ukrywać błędy i zaczynają je naprawiać. Ta kultura otwartości jest kluczowa w skomplikowanej pracy technicznej, gdzie przypadki graniczne i błędy są nieuniknione.
Zrozumienie różnicy psychologicznej między metodami Agile a tradycyjnymi pomaga wyjaśnić, dlaczego zmiana ma znaczenie. Chodzi nie tylko o szybkość, ale o zgodność psychiczną.
| Aspekt | Tradycyjny (kaskadowy) | Adaptacyjny (Agile) |
|---|---|---|
| Horyzont planowania | Ustalony na początku, trudny do zmiany. | Fala przemieszczająca się, często dostosowywana. |
| Obsługa zmian | Zmiany są postrzegane jako koszt lub zakłócenie. | Zmiany są postrzegane jako możliwość. |
| Miara sukcesu | Zgodność z początkowym planem. | Wartość przekazana użytkownikowi. |
| Energia zespołu | Wysoka na początku, niska na końcu (wypalenie). | Utrzymywana dzięki regularnym sukcesom. |
| Zwrotne informacje | Koniec projektu. | Ciągłe przez cały czas. |
Tabela ilustruje, że Agile to nie tylko inny harmonogram; to inny sposób myślenia. Zgodzi się z naturalnym rytmem pracy ludzkiej, która wymaga okresów skupienia, zwrotnych informacji i odpoczynku.
Nawet z najlepszymi intencjami zespoły mogą trafić w pułapki, które osłabiają korzyści psychologiczne Agile. Rozpoznawanie tych wzorców jest kluczowe dla utrzymania zdrowego przepływu pracy.
Aby uniknąć tych pułapek, liderzy powinni skupiać się na wynikach, a nie na wynikach. Ufaj zespołowi, by zarządzał swoją pojemnością. Chronić zespół przed zewnętrznymi zakłóceniami, aby mogły utrzymać stan przepływu.
Wprowadzanie Agile to nie jednorazowy wydarzenie. Wymaga ciągłej uwagi na stan psychiczny zespołu. Kultura to to, co dzieje się, gdy nikt nie patrzy. Jeśli framework zostanie porzucony, gdy rzeczy się zatłoczą, zespół wróci do starych nawyków.
Celem jest stworzenie środowiska, w którym sama praca jest nagradzająca. Gdy proces wspiera człowieka, wynik płynie naturalnie. To prawdziwa siła elastycznego podejścia.
Psycholog Mihaly Csikszentmihalyi opisał „przepływ” jako stan optymalnego doświadczenia, w którym ludzie są całkowicie zaabsorbowani w czynności. Przepływ ma miejsce, gdy istnieje równowaga między wyzwaniem a umiejętnością. Agile wspiera tę równowagę, pozwalając zespołom dostosowywać trudność swoich zadań.
Jeśli zadania są zbyt łatwe, nastała nudność. Jeśli są zbyt trudne, pojawia się lęk. Podzielając pracę na obszarach możliwych do zarządzania, zespoły mogą znaleźć idealne miejsce.
Gdy zespoły wchodzą w stan przepływu, produktywność rośnie, a jakość pracy się poprawia. Elastyczna natura Agile ułatwia utrzymanie tego stanu w porównaniu do sztywnych metodologii, które ignorują zmiany indywidualnej wydajności.
Zespoły składają się z osób o różnych stylach myślenia. Niektóre są wizualne, inne logiczne, a inne słowne. Praktyki Agile dopasowują się do tej zróżnicowania, oferując różne sposoby komunikacji.
Ten wielokanałowy podejście zapewnia, że informacja nie ulega utracie w tłumaczeniu. Zmniejsza ono tarcie, które często występuje, gdy różne typy osobowości próbują razem pracować. Wartość różnorodnych przekazów pozwala zespołom rozwiązywać problemy bardziej kreatywnie.
Zmiany są stałe w sektorze technologii. Warunki rynkowe się zmieniają, konkurencja wprowadza nowe funkcje, a przepisy są aktualizowane. Zespoły, które trzymają się ustalonego planu, często ulegają presji. Zespoły Agile wytrzymują bez złamania.
Ta wytrzymałość pochodzi z nastawienia, że plan to hipoteza, a nie prawo. Gdy pojawia się nowa informacja, zespół aktualizuje hipotezę. Ta elastyczność zmniejsza koszt emocjonalny zmiany.
Wbudowując odporność w proces, zespoły mogą wytrzymać szoki zewnętrzne. Nadal skupiają się na dostarczaniu wartości, a nie ochronie harmonogramu.
Liderowanie w środowisku adaptacyjnym zmienia się z kierowania na służyć. Jest to istotna zmiana psychologiczna dla menedżerów przyzwyczajonych do struktur dowodzenia.
Gdy liderzy służą zespołowi, buduje się zaufanie. Zaufanie to waluta wysokiej wydajności. Bez niego nawet najlepsze praktyki Agile zawedą.
Przyjęcie nowego sposobu pracy to podróż, a nie cel. Wymaga cierpliwości i wytrwałości. Korzyści psychologiczne nie są natychmiastowe; gromadzą się z czasem, gdy zespół uczy się ufać procesowi i sobie nawzajem.
Skup się na elementach ludzkich. Zapytaj, jak praca wpływa na uczucia ludzi. Czy są zmotywowani czy wyczerpani? Czy uczą się czy powtarzają? Dostosuj podejście na podstawie tych sygnałów. Ramy służą ludziom, a nie na odwrót.
Poprzez dopasowanie rozwoju oprogramowania do naturalnej psychologii ludzkiego mózgu zespoły mogą osiągnąć zrównoważoną wysoką wydajność. Tworzą środowisko, w którym kreatywność kwitnie, współpraca płynie, a wartość jest ciągle dostarczana. To prawdziwa przesłanka elastycznego frameworku.
Pamiętaj, celem nie jest doskonałe przestrzeganie zasad. Celem jest dostarczanie wartości, utrzymując zespół zdrowym i zaangażowanym. To równowaga jest tajemnicą długoterminowego sukcesu w tworzeniu oprogramowania.